[rc5] Monitoring clients

Harald Koenig koenig at tat.physik.uni-tuebingen.de
Fri Jul 18 10:13:42 EDT 1997

On Jul 17, Bill Plein wrote:

> >Hmm. Stopping and starting the client every hour?
> >Isn't there something as:
> >if `ps x|grep rc5` then restart else do nothing
> >or so???
> Why? The client is "cheap" to start and stop, it buffers the work being
> done, etc. Why not restart it?

if some other processes run with "nice 0" and rc5v2 runns at "nice 19" 
it probably won't terminate fast enough and thus you have two clients
running for some time.  thus the new client won't start at the same
point where you killed the old one, because the old clients wasn't able
to save it yet...

